Automated Reporting for Affiliate Marketing Success
Automated reporting is a critical component of successful Affiliate Marketing. It involves using tools and systems to gather, analyze, and present data about your affiliate campaigns without manual intervention. This allows you to focus on Content Creation, SEO, and other strategic activities rather than being bogged down in spreadsheets. This article will guide you through the process of setting up automated reporting for your affiliate programs, step-by-step.
What is Automated Reporting?
At its core, automated reporting is the process of collecting data from various sources – your Affiliate Networks, websites, Landing Pages, and Tracking Tools – and consolidating it into easily understandable reports. These reports provide insights into key performance indicators (KPIs) such as clicks, conversions, revenue, and Return on Investment (ROI). Manual reporting, while possible, is time-consuming and prone to errors. Automation minimizes these issues and provides real-time or near real-time data.

Step-by-Step Guide to Setting Up Automated Reporting
1. Choose Your Tracking Software:
This is the foundation of your automated reporting system. Several options are available, ranging from simple Link Tracking tools to comprehensive Affiliate Tracking Platforms. Consider your budget and the complexity of your campaigns. Key features to look for include:
* Click tracking * Conversion tracking * Revenue tracking * Reporting dashboards * Integration with your Affiliate Networks.
2. Integrate with Your Affiliate Networks:
Most affiliate networks offer APIs (Application Programming Interfaces) or data feeds that allow you to automatically import data into your tracking software. This process may require some technical knowledge, or you may need to utilize a third-party integration service. Understand the API Integration process for each network.
3. Set Up Conversion Tracking:
This is arguably the most important step. You need to accurately track which clicks lead to conversions. This typically involves adding a tracking pixel or code snippet to your thank-you page or confirmation page after a sale. Effective Conversion Rate Optimization starts with accurate tracking. Consider using UTM Parameters to further refine your tracking.
4. Define Your Key Performance Indicators (KPIs):
Before you start generating reports, identify the metrics that matter most to your business. Common KPIs for affiliate marketing include:
* Clicks: Total number of clicks on your affiliate links. Click-Through Rate (CTR) is a derived metric. * Conversions: Number of sales or leads generated. * Revenue: Total revenue earned from affiliate sales. * Earnings Per Click (EPC): Revenue divided by clicks – a key efficiency metric. Understanding Profit Margins is vital. * Conversion Rate: Percentage of clicks that result in conversions. * ROI: Return on investment – measures the profitability of your campaigns. See Financial Analysis for more details. * Average Order Value (AOV): The average amount spent per transaction.
5. Configure Your Reporting Dashboards:
Most tracking software allows you to create customized dashboards that display your KPIs in a visually appealing and easy-to-understand format. Focus on creating dashboards that provide actionable insights. Think about Data Visualization best practices.
6. Schedule Automated Reports:
Set up your tracking software to automatically generate and deliver reports on a regular basis (e.g., daily, weekly, monthly). Choose a format that suits your needs (e.g., PDF, CSV, email). Regular Performance Reviews are essential.
7. Analyze Your Data and Optimize Your Campaigns:
Don't just collect data – analyze it! Look for trends, identify underperforming campaigns, and make adjustments to improve your results. Utilize A/B Testing to refine your approach. Consider Competitive Analysis to understand market dynamics.

Advanced Reporting Techniques
- Cohort Analysis: Analyzing groups of users based on shared characteristics.
- Attribution Modeling: Determining which touchpoints contributed to a conversion. Understanding Marketing Attribution is key.
- Funnel Analysis: Tracking users as they move through your sales funnel.
- Custom Reporting: Creating reports tailored to your specific needs.
- Data Segmentation: Dividing your audience into subgroups for more targeted analysis. Target Audience identification is crucial.
Compliance and Data Privacy
When collecting and analyzing data, it’s crucial to comply with relevant data privacy regulations, such as GDPR and CCPA. Be transparent with your users about how you collect and use their data. Maintain Data Security protocols.
